WTBA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2017 in Review
63 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in West Bancorporation (WTBA) for Q3 2017, worth a combined $116M — up 4.8% from $110M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 4 funds closed out of WTBA and 2 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 20 trimmed existing stakes and 23 added.
The largest buyer was Pacific Ridge Capital Partners, adding an estimated $1.2M. The largest seller was Banc Funds Company, cutting an estimated $860K.
